job description We are looking for an organized, inquisitive and proactive
contract administrator to assist in managing the lifecycle of service contracts and supporting vendor activities. This role is essential to ensure all contracts comply with internal policies, track contract status and expiration dates, and coordinate approvals across departments. This role also involves maintaining accurate vendor records, monitoring compliance documents, and serving as a point of contact for vendor inquiries. Str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and proficiency with tools like Excel and contract management systems are essential for success in this position key responsibilities contract management
- coordinate with internal departments operations, construction and finance gather required information and documentation
- prepare bid packages and support procurement processes by issuing RFQs
- draft, review, and revise service contracts
- maintain organized, permanent files of all contract documentation and correspondence.
- ensure all contracts and purchase order agreements are properly executed and comply with internal policies
- track contract status, monitor contract expiration dates and ensure timely renewals or terminations
- administer contracts throughout their entire lifecycle, from execution to closeout or renewal.
- approve and manage vendors
- maintain accurate and up-to-date records
- track expiration dates for contracts, certificates of insurance, and other vendor documents
- ensure accurate procurement records and contract documentation
- help improve contract templates and streamline workflows
- analyze procurement and data to identify trends, risks, and cost reduction opportunities
- monthly reporting
- projects as needed
- excellent attention to detail, especially around document management, compliance tracking, and deadlines
- thrives on data, process improvement, cross-functional collaboration and has a strong attention to detail
- familiarity with contract language
- proficient in Microsoft Excel and document tracking systems
- experience with industry platforms like Yardi, Procore, or procurement/ERP systems is a plus
- strong communication and organizational skills, with the ability to work with multiple teams and vendors
